Dynamics of a bricklayer model: multi-walker realizations of true self-avoiding motion

Abstract

We consider a multi-walker generalization of the true self-avoiding walk: the bricklayer model. We perform stochastic simulations, and solve the partial differential equations that describe the collective motion of N bricklayers/walkers coupled to the contour of an expanding wall. In the large-N limit, the results from simulation agree with the solution of the partial differential equations.
